Exciting New Platform Canvas βase SHIBUYA Opens at Shibuya Station

Canvas βase SHIBUYA Opens: A New Business Opportunity



On October 2, 2025, Tokyu Malls Development will unveil the Canvas βase SHIBUYA, a pioneering new platform aimed at supporting businesses seeking to expand their operations. Located directly connected to Shibuya Station in the bustling underground space known as Shibu Chika, this pop-up shop concept is designed to provide a risk-free environment for various businesses to explore retail opportunities in one of the world’s busiest transit hubs.

The Canvas βase Concept


Launched initially in March 2024 inside Musashi-Kosugi Station by Tokyu Malls, the Canvas βase platform prioritizes accessibility and minimizes startup risks for vendors. Its interior boasts a simple design, adjustable fixtures, digital displays, and all necessary sales equipment, allowing businesses to set up shop on a commission-based rent model. This innovative approach has already facilitated partnerships with over 510 businesses, resulting in 49 successful retail expansions.

The decision to open Canvas βase SHIBUYA stems from a strong desire to provide more avenues for businesses to make customer connections, leveraging the approximately 2.88 million passengers that pass through Shibuya Station daily. This central location is known for being a breeding ground for new trends and businesses, promising high exposure even for temporary vendors.

Key Details of Canvas βase SHIBUYA:


  • - Launch Date: October 2, 2025
  • - Location: Directly connected to Shibuya Station in Shibu Chika
  • - Store Size: 15.39 square meters (4.65 tsubo)
  • - Opening Hours: 10:00 AM - 7:00 PM (varies by vendor)

Vendor Schedule


Canvas βase SHIBUYA will initially host several vendors:
  • - Takeno to Ohagi (October 2 - 5, 8 - 12): Renowned for its exquisite ohagi (sweet rice cakes) resembling artwork, located in Sakura Shinmachi, Setagaya. A pre-opening special on October 1 will feature limited-edition treats.
  • - MM Canelé (October 15 - 28): Known for their baked canelé with a crisp exterior and light texture, this shop opened its first location in Kiyosumi Shirakawa.
  • - And Tei (November 5 - 11): This café specializes in scones and sablés, crafted from plant-based ingredients and themed around Japanese tea.
  • - Musubi Sweets (November 18 - 27): Based in Hiroshima, offering gentle sweets made from carefully selected materials in a charming café setting.
  • - Yawamel (December 4 - 17): Specializes in fresh caramel products, offering a diverse range of flavors from a production company in Fukuyama.
  • - Bonchi Stand (December 20 - 26): A fruit stand known for seasonal, convenient access to ripe fruits providing an array of delicious treats.
  • - Somsatang (January 9 - 15): Offers handmade and imported Korean goods with a whimsical charm.
